The Fourth House: The House of Roots in Astrology. A Complete Astrological Guide.

The Fourth House in astrology, known as the House of Home and Family, represents the foundation of being, ancestral roots, emotional security, and the private self. As one of the four angular houses, it marks the Imum Coeli (IC), the lowest point in the chart, symbolizing our deepest, most hidden nature. The Fourth House governs our relationship with family (particularly the nurturing parent), our physical home, ancestral patterns, and psychological foundations. 

In the natural zodiac, it corresponds to Cancer and is ruled by the Moon, emphasizing themes of nurturing, protection, and emotional cycles. Located at the nadir of the chart, directly opposite the Midheaven, the Fourth House represents midnight in the diurnal cycle, the darkest hour when we retreat into private sanctuary. Ancient astrologers called it “Hypogeion” (Subterranean Place), recognizing it as the hidden foundation upon which the entire life structure rests. 

The Fourth House encompasses not only our childhood home and family of origin but also our inner psychological home, the place we return to for emotional restoration and the legacy we create for future generations. FOURTH HOUSE QUICK FACTS Information
House Number 4th House
House Type Angular (Cardinal)
Natural Sign Cancer
Natural Ruler Moon
Keywords Home, family, roots, emotions, foundation, ancestry
Body Parts Stomach, breasts, chest cavity, digestive system
Opposite House 10th House (Career/Public Life)
Chart Point IC (Imum Coeli) – Lowest Heaven
Time Association Midnight, deepest night
Profection Ages 3, 15, 27, 39, 51, 63, 75, 87

The IC: Your Personal Midnight

The Fourth House cusp, known as the IC or Imum Coeli (literally “bottom of the sky”), has a profound astronomical significance that ancient astrologers understood deeply.

FOURTH HOUSE ASTRONOMICAL SIGNIFICANCE Technical Details
IC Position Exact opposite of MC, nadir of ecliptic
Angular Classification Cardinal point, one of four chart angles
Diurnal Position Midnight point, sun at lowest elevation
Lunar Connection Moon’s natural house, 28-day cycle resonance
Subterranean Arc Beginning of houses below earth/horizon
Seasonal Correlation Cancer = Summer Solstice in Northern Hemisphere
Gravitational Pull Strongest earth connection point in chart
Circadian Rhythm Deep sleep, restoration, memory consolidation

Here’s what blows my mind: the IC is literally the point furthest from the visible sky, the most hidden part of your chart. 

Ancient astrologers knew that just as plants need roots deep in dark soil to grow toward the light, we need this hidden foundation to support our visible life.

Planets in the Fourth House: Your Emotional DNA

When planets inhabit your Fourth House, they become part of your emotional operating system, influencing how you create security and what “home” means to you.

Planet in 4th Home Style Family Dynamic Shadow Pattern
Sun Home as self-expression center Strong father figure, family pride Ego tied to family status
Moon Deep need for emotional sanctuary Strong mother connection, matriarchal Emotional regression
Mercury Home as information hub Talkative family, intellectual home Nervous home energy
Venus Beautiful, harmonious spaces Peaceful family, artistic heritage Avoiding family conflicts
Mars Active, sometimes chaotic home Competitive family, conflicts Domestic violence/anger
Jupiter Large, abundant home space Generous family, cultural richness Excessive family influence
Saturn Structured, minimal home Strict upbringing, responsibilities Emotional coldness
Uranus Unusual living situations Unconventional family, disruptions Rootlessness
Neptune Dreamy, boundary-less home Confusion about family, secrets Family illusions/addiction
Pluto Intense private sanctuary Power dynamics, family transformation Family trauma/control

Signs on the Fourth House Cusp: Your Emotional Architecture

The sign on your IC/Fourth House cusp reveals your emotional blueprint, the style of your inner sanctuary, and what makes you feel truly “at home.”

4th House Sign Emotional Needs Home Style Family Pattern
Aries Independence, autonomy Active, self-directed space Competitive or absent
Taurus Stability, comfort, beauty Luxurious, unchanging Traditional, stable
Gemini Mental stimulation, variety Books, communication hub Talkative, intellectual
Cancer Nurturing, emotional safety Cozy nest, memorabilia Close-knit, emotional
Leo Recognition, creative space Dramatic, self-expressive Proud, performative
Virgo Order, health, usefulness Organized, functional Critical but helpful
Libra Harmony, partnership Beautiful, balanced Diplomatic, coupled
Scorpio Privacy, depth, control Private, transformative Intense, secretive
Sagittarius Freedom, meaning, space Open, multicultural Adventurous, philosophical
Capricorn Structure, achievement Traditional, quality-built Ambitious, hierarchical
Aquarius Independence, uniqueness Unconventional, tech-savvy Detached, unusual
Pisces Escape, spiritual connection Flowing, artistic sanctuary Boundaryless, mystical

The Fourth House Ruler: Your Security GPS

The planet ruling your Fourth House cusp sign shows WHERE you find your emotional security and HOW you build your foundation.

4th Ruler in House Security Source Home Focus
1st House Self-reliance, independence Home reflects personal identity
2nd House Material security, possessions Home as investment/asset
3rd House Siblings, neighborhood, learning Local community importance
4th House Deep family focus, traditions Home is everything
5th House Children, creativity, joy Home as creative space
6th House Work, routine, health Functional, health-focused home
7th House Partner, relationships Home through partnership
8th House Transformation, shared resources Inherited property, transformation
9th House Philosophy, travel, education Home abroad, multicultural
10th House Career, reputation, achievement Public/private life merged
11th House Friends, groups, ideals Community living, shared ideals
12th House Spirituality, solitude, service Retreat space, hidden home

The Fourth-Tenth House Axis: Private Roots, Public Fruits

The Fourth-Tenth axis is the backbone of your chart, literally. It’s the tension between where you come from and where you’re going, between private needs and public achievement.

4TH HOUSE (PRIVATE) 10TH HOUSE (PUBLIC)
Inner foundation Outer achievement
Where we come from Where we’re going
Personal life Professional life
Emotional needs Social contribution
Mother/nurturing parent Father/authoritative parent
Roots Reputation
Midnight/hidden Midday/visible

The secret? Your Fourth House is the soil, your Tenth House is the tree. You can’t grow tall without deep roots. Annual Profections: Your Fourth House Years

Every twelve years, you get a Fourth House profection year where family, home, and emotional foundations take center stage.

Fourth House profection years: 3, 15, 27, 39, 51, 63, 75, 87

Notice anything? Age 3: developing family identity. Age 15: teenage family rebellion. Age 27: creating your own home. Age 39: family responsibilities peak. Age 51: empty nest transitions. Age 63: becoming the family elder.

During Fourth House years, expect:

  • Major home moves or renovations
  • Family dynamics intensifying
  • Dealing with parents/aging
  • Emotional patterns surfacing
  • Need for security increasing
  • Ancestry interest peaking
  • Childhood issues revisiting

Transits Through the Fourth House: Emotional Weather Systems

When planets transit your Fourth House, they’re renovating your emotional foundation.

Jupiter transit: Family expansion, home blessings, emotional growth
Saturn transit: Family responsibilities, foundation building
Uranus transit: Family upheaval, sudden moves, liberation
Neptune transit: Family confusion, spiritual home seeking
Pluto transit: Complete foundation transformation

Major transits to your IC are like psychological earthquakes. They crack open your foundation so you can rebuild on bedrock instead of sand.

Methodology Note

This interpretation synthesizes traditional and modern astrological principles. The Fourth House as an angular house represents one of the four pillars of the chart, with the IC marking the lowest heaven or nadir. 

Traditional associations with family and home derive from Cancer’s natural rulership and the Moon’s significations of mother and nurturing. The astronomical significance includes the IC as the point exactly opposite the Midheaven, representing midnight in the diurnal cycle and the deepest, most private part of the chart. 

Ancient concepts of “Hypogeion” (subterranean place) connect to modern psychological understanding of the unconscious and emotional foundations. The connection between the Fourth House and the stomach/digestive system follows the natural zodiac correspondence where Cancer rules these areas. 

The ancestral and inherited patterns interpretation synthesizes traditional concepts of the 4th as “the end of the matter” with modern understanding of generational trauma and family systems theory.
